%from Electronotes #104 & #106
%
%The "heart" of the device is a Pseudo-Random Binary Sequence 
%generator (a 24
%stage shift register w/exclusive-or feedback) and the "soul" 
%of the device
%is a tone wheel (a recirculating 8 stage shift register with 
%various options
%for changing the sequence on the shift register).
%
%The changes are under pseudo-random control, and the user has 
%control over
%the probability that a change will occur via voltage control.
